Hardik Pandya Flag Controversy: Why Was a Police Complaint Filed?

Hardik Pandya T20 World Cup Celebration

New Delhi: A complaint has been filed with the police against Indian cricketer Hardik Pandya alleging that he disrespected the national flag during the celebrations following Team India's T20 World Cup victory.

According to police officials, Advocate Wajid Khan approached the Shivaji Nagar Police Station in Pune seeking the registration of a First Information Report (FIR) against Pandya. The complaint claims that the cricketer wrapped the Indian tricolour around his body during the celebrations and behaved in a manner that allegedly disrespected the national flag.

The incident reportedly took place during the victory celebrations held at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ad after India's win over New Zealand.

In his complaint, Khan stated that disrespecting the national flag is an offence under Indian law and urged authorities to take appropriate legal action. He also emphasized that every citizen has a responsibility to uphold the dignity and honour of the national flag.

Meanwhile, Hardik Pandya played a crucial role in India's second consecutive T20 World Cup triumph. The all-rounder delivered strong performances throughout the tournament, scoring two half-centuries, including a quick 52 off 28 balls against Namibia in a league match. Pandya also contributed significantly with the ball, taking nine wickets during the competition.

Authorities have confirmed receiving the complaint and said the matter will be reviewed in accordance with legal procedures.
